Quote from: crazy canuck on Today at 10:12:09 AMFIFA has started cancelling hotel bookings at host cities across North America.  In Vancouver, FIFA has now cancelled 80% of its room bookings.

What are these rooms typically used for?

Are these rooms for FIFA staff? For team players? Or are they part of FIFA providing places to stay for some fans?

Duque de Bragança

#13818
FIFA staff and whatever parters.

QuoteThese rooms are set aside for FIFA staff, media organizations, and attendees.

https://www.forbes.com/sites/rickellis/2026/03/20/fifa-cancels-thousands-of-hotel-rooms-in-world-cup-host-cities/

From the Forbes article.
